The U.S. Army Contracting Command - New Jersey, Emerging Technologies (ACC-NJ-ET), Benet Laboratories, Watervliet Arsenal, NY, on behalf of the US Army Armaments, Research, Development & Engineering Command's (ARDEC) Benet Laboratories (BL) intends to award a sole source purchase order to MatWest LTD UK located at Festival House, Jessop Avenue, Cheltenham, Gloucestershire, GL50 3SH, United Kingdom. The NAICS Code for this acquisition is 333517 and the small business size standard is 500 Employees. The government requires to develop and optimize a minimum of 10 and a maximum of 60 broach cutters with chip breaking capability for rifling tantalum 10% tungsten (Ta10W) lined 25mm gun barrel. The contractor shall, fabricate broach cutters with chip breaking capability per US government's (USG) specifications and drawings. The contractor shall determine the tool steel and heat treatments required for the fabrication of broach cutters. The contractor shall perform test cuts using crown cutters from Task 1 in 25 mm Ta10W 6 to 10 inch sections provided by USG and report results to USG. The Contractor shall use optimized process parameters and tool steel identified, down-selected, and validated in Tasks 1 and 2 to design and complete a set of 60 broach cutters for rifling a 25mm Ta10W explosively bonded barrel. The crown broach cutters must be within dimensional tolerances indicated in the drawings provided by USG. APPLICABILITY OF AUTHORITY: This effort is being done under Foreign Technology (and Science) Assessment Support (FTAS) funding. This requires that the funding go to a foreign source. MatWest LTD UK was the only foreign source identified in the market research to have unique advanced tooling that could meet our requirements in the Statement of Work (SOW). The requirement includes fabricating caliber independent higher performance weapons without the need for new rifling machinery. The Contractor possesses the proprietary rights to the design of crown broach cutters with chip breaking capability in rifling gun barrels.
